发布时间:2023/10/27 17:37
Linux系统作为一种开源操作系统,其网络配置多样化,允许在一台机器上设置多个IP地址。其中,eth0是Linux系统中的一块网卡设备,可以通过配置eth0网卡来设置多个IP地址。
在本文中,我们将详细介绍如何在Linux系统中设置eth0网卡的多个IP地址。首先,我们需要确保系统中已经安装了Linux操作系统,并且eth0网卡已经正确识别。
可以通过使用命令`ifconfig -a`来查看系统中的网卡设备信息。如果eth0网卡已经正确识别,那么我们可以开始配置多个IP地址。
要配置eth0网卡的多个IP地址,我们需要编辑网络配置文件。在大部分Linux系统中,网络配置文件位于`/etc/network/interfaces`路径下。
可以使用文本编辑器(如vi或nano)打开该文件。在打开的网络配置文件中,可以看到类似以下内容的配置信息:```auto eth0iface eth0 inet dhcp```这段配置表示eth0网卡使用动态IP地址(DHCP)进行配置。
如果我们想要为eth0网卡配置多个静态IP地址,我们需要修改该配置信息。将配置改为:```auto eth0iface eth0 inet static```接下来,我们需要添加多个IP地址的配置。
可以使用以下命令添加一个IP地址:```address IP地址netmask 子网掩码```例如,如果我们想要为eth0网卡添加两个IP地址,可以在配置文件中加入以下内容:```auto eth0iface eth0 inet static address 第一个IP地址 netmask 第一个子网掩码auto eth0:0iface eth0:0 inet static address 第二个IP地址 netmask 第二个子网掩码```在上述配置中,`eth0:0`是一个虚拟接口,用于添加第二个IP地址。可以根据需求添加更多的虚拟接口。
在完成配置文件的修改后,保存并关闭文件。然后,我们需要重启网络服务以使配置生效。
可以使用以下命令重启网络服务:```/etc/init.d/networking restart```配置完成后,可以使用命令`ifconfig`来查看eth0网卡的IP地址信息。应该可以看到多个IP地址已经成功添加。
总之,通过编辑Linux系统中的网络配置文件,我们可以为eth0网卡添加多个IP地址。这种配置方式使得我们可以更加灵活地利用网络资源,满足不同的网络需求。
希望本文对于你理解Linux系统中eth0网卡的多个IP地址配置有所帮助。